Cheval Collection Names Robert Nicolas Cluster Director of Sales in London Restructure

Boutique operator consolidates sales leadership as serviced-apartment demand shifts post-corporate-travel reset.

Cheval Collection elevated Robert Nicolas to Cluster Director of Sales, a new role consolidating commercial oversight across the London-based operator's portfolio of serviced apartments and townhouses. The appointment, disclosed through industry channels this week, marks the first public signal of structural changes within Cheval's 18-property estate since private-equity ownership began in 2018.

Nicolas moves from a regional sales remit to cluster-level authority, suggesting Cheval is centralizing revenue functions ahead of what multiple hospitality-capital sources expect will be a 2025 refinancing or exit event. The London serviced-apartment sector recorded 22% average occupancy gains year-over-year through Q3 2024, driven by corporate relocations and film-production housing—two segments where Cheval holds above-market share in Mayfair, Kensington, and South Kensington.

The timing matters. Serviced apartments occupied a strange interzone during the pandemic: too permanent for leisure, too flexible for traditional corporate travel. That ambiguity cleared in 2023 as multinational tenants began signing 90-day-plus contracts for senior executive housing, bypassing traditional corporate apartments. Cheval's portfolio, skewed toward one- to three-bedroom units in postcode districts favored by financial services and consulting firms, positioned it well. The cluster-director structure—common in Marriott and IHG systems but rare among boutique operators—indicates Cheval is borrowing playbooks from scaled competitors as it pursues group and corporate accounts that now expect unified pricing and availability across properties.

Operators should watch for corresponding appointments in revenue management and digital distribution. Cluster sales structures typically precede technology consolidation, and Cheval's current property-management-system architecture remains fragmented across legacy platforms. Any announcement of a unified CRM or revenue-management system would confirm the restructure extends beyond org charts into operational infrastructure—prerequisite work for institutional buyers evaluating £200M-plus serviced-apartment portfolios.

Cheval's ownership group, which includes private-equity firm Perella Weinberg Partners, has held the asset for six years, past the typical four- to five-year hold period. Nicolas's appointment arrives as London's prime-central serviced-apartment inventory faces new competition from 12 announced developments in Mayfair and Belgravia, most targeting completion between Q4 2025 and Q2 2026.

The takeaway
Cheval centralizes sales under cluster structure, likely ahead of refinancing as London serviced apartments see corporate-contract surge.
